2. How Odd, This Pain - Nguyễn Thiên Ngân
A petite collection of poetry, yet it holds the depths of the author's heart: a bit of whimsy, a bit of sorrow, a bit of profound mystery... Thiên Ngân's poetry speaks of sadness - what remains when a love story ends, but without bitterness, thanks to playful metaphors and a somewhat 'sober' conclusion in each poetic section.
The book How Strange, This Pain gently moves the heart with its simple verses, carrying moments of silence that everyone can relate to.

3. Embrace a New Life: Realizing We Only Live Once
Camille, thirty-eight, seemingly has everything to be happy but feels happiness slipping away. She faces everyday life issues that we all encounter: mundane family life and work, insecurities about appearance, conflicts with parents, spouse, children, and colleagues.
With a humorous tone and gentle approach, Embrace a New Life: Realizing We Only Live Once makes readers see themselves through Camille's image. And if Camille succeeded, why wouldn't we try?

4. Moving On and Living Well - Hamlet Truong
Stepping out of a relationship requires immense courage, and living well after genuinely letting go demands even greater bravery. 'Moving On and Living Well' with its simple yet captivating short stories will soothe the emptiness and wounds of those experiencing heartbreak.
The author's subtle and profound perspective, aimed at positivity and optimism, helps overcome sorrows like a sympathetic friend to the reader. As the author wrote: 'No, life remains beautiful despite regrets. Your mission is to rise and continue living your life.'

9. The Saturday Heartbroken
Your youth days are like a magical box. You store in there your first sunburn, the awkward touch, a hesitant kiss, or solitary tears. The first love not only fragments memories but defines you, helping you understand who you are, where happiness lies, and what you can do in this life…
The short stories in The Saturday Heartbroken are like those memory fragments. Each tale is a love spectrum, sometimes making you laugh endlessly, sometimes silencing you as you recognize yourself in a scene. Until you reach the final page, you suddenly realize: Past the youthful years, live and love to the fullest. Make brave choices. Take courageous steps. And thus, each of us becomes the best version of ourselves.

11. Lovelorn Today - Hạ Vũ
This book is simply a diary, documenting the painful emotions of hearts bruised by giving their all to someone who didn't need it. The lovelorn ache, not just because they're not loved, but also because the beautiful days of the past, the 'old shadows, old stories' surround the mind, 'though eager to escape, find no way out.'
Anyone who is or has ever experienced the agony of a broken heart will see themselves in every word, every line, feeling the pain deeply, yet still full of longing for love, yearning to find someone worthy to give their heart to, once again. Reading 'Lovelorn Today', we find a source of empathy, shedding tears to relieve the heartache, leaving stronger to continue on our own path.
